summaryrefslogtreecommitdiffstats
path: root/ash/system/ime
diff options
context:
space:
mode:
authorjennyz@chromium.org <jennyz@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2013-05-17 04:04:39 +0000
committerjennyz@chromium.org <jennyz@chromium.org@0039d316-1c4b-4281-b951-d872f2087c98>2013-05-17 04:04:39 +0000
commit0357105f485f0cbbf0e4caa3fb8207260d04fdb1 (patch)
tree79e14df4c0b4d5de82d91b1a2ef7c42cf4be9ffe /ash/system/ime
parentcc1526e2869f13ac7ff4ee57d62b07c12365772f (diff)
downloadchromium_src-0357105f485f0cbbf0e4caa3fb8207260d04fdb1.zip
chromium_src-0357105f485f0cbbf0e4caa3fb8207260d04fdb1.tar.gz
chromium_src-0357105f485f0cbbf0e4caa3fb8207260d04fdb1.tar.bz2
Hide IME tray item before it receives IME refresh event and knows IME info.
BUG=231441 Review URL: https://chromiumcodereview.appspot.com/15229002 git-svn-id: svn://svn.chromium.org/chrome/trunk/src@200726 0039d316-1c4b-4281-b951-d872f2087c98
Diffstat (limited to 'ash/system/ime')
-rw-r--r--ash/system/ime/tray_ime.cc3
1 files changed, 3 insertions, 0 deletions
diff --git a/ash/system/ime/tray_ime.cc b/ash/system/ime/tray_ime.cc
index 272f974..5fd4687 100644
--- a/ash/system/ime/tray_ime.cc
+++ b/ash/system/ime/tray_ime.cc
@@ -268,6 +268,9 @@ views::View* TrayIME::CreateTrayView(user::LoginStatus status) {
tray_label_ = new TrayItemView(this);
tray_label_->CreateLabel();
SetupLabelForTray(tray_label_->label());
+ // Hide IME tray when it is created, it will be updated when it is notified
+ // for IME refresh event.
+ tray_label_->SetVisible(false);
return tray_label_;
}